Dougal16 wrote:I have a two week old 2.0 GT Auto, and the DRL's are driving me up the wall. I know that they are in the Headlights, but I am being flashed by other drivers in daylight!!!
Dougal - Welcome! I am assuming you have standard headlights (rather than xenons) - if so, the 'DRL' s are not in the headlights as such - they are simply the headlights themselves being permenantly switched on. Xenon equipped cars, on the other hand, do have seperate dedicated DRL lights within the main lamp unit. In either instance the headlight issue is no problem to sort out - if you have xenons you simply switch them off by unchecking the box in your MFD. If they are conventional lights you will need to return the function of the light control rotary knob to normal operation with VCDS (just depends on finding someone with it who is close enough to you), have a look at our advice in Roccopedia. Sadly, the mirrors folding with the central locking has been oft discussed, hoped for but never yet achieved as far as I am aware.
